Scott Felt <scott.felt@gmail.com> writes:
> Hello.  I have been having an issue with a database.  The logs consistently
> show this:

> 2009-11-17 16:03:55 ESTLOG:  00000: server process (PID 9644) exited with
> exit code 128

This looks like a fairly garden-variety backend crash, but with only
this much information there's no way to identify the cause.  You might
try setting log_statements = all and see if there's any consistency in
what the process was doing just before it crashed.  (You'd need to add
PID to log_line_prefix so you could associate the log entries with the
crash report.)
